Housing association surpluses hit by lower private sales

Homes for sale

Source: Shutterstock

As prices stall some organisations are flipping for sale homes into rental

Housing association surpluses are starting to feel the effect of flatlining house prices, with the potential to hit organisations’ ability to invest in building homes for social rent.

Proceeds from private sales are used by such organisations to support investment in a range of activities.
